Innoterra is a Swiss-Indian food and technology platform company operating in 14 countries. The company’s mission is to transform the food ecosystem at scale to ensure a sustainable supply of healthy food to the world.

Pledges

Direct contribution to SDGs

Type of Pledge

Goal 1

By 2025, we improve the livelihoods of 1 million farmers through training and microservices*.


* The livelihood improvements comprise increase in income (through access to better inputs, knowledge, market linkages), improved sustainable farming knowledge for the entire family, and accessible educational material for women, children and semi-illiterate stakeholders.

Core business

Goal 2

By 2025, we reduce 25 % of our greenhouse gas emissions in Scope 1 & 2*.


* Based on the first Greenhouse Gas Inventory Baseline Assessment with Lloyd’s Register covering the fiscal year 2020/2021 and related to a regional context where most of the operations and thus greenhouse gas emissions are related to activities carried out in India through our nutrition division and our network of over 200 local partners.

Internal operations

Goal 3

By 2025, we carry out audits for 10 % of our suppliers (at least 20) which prove to be compliant with the principles set out in Innoterra’s Sustainability Principles for Business Partners*.


* Variety of suppliers in India such as Cooler Operators (local entrepreneurs that manage bulk milk coolers and collection facilities), Milk transport companies, Man power services, Banana vendors etc.

Supply chain

Scope of Pledges: 

Innoterra AG, Innoterra India AG and Innoterra Platform Services AG operate from Switzerland and India. In Switzerland, the company is represented by Innoterra AG. The pledges taken within the STI framework relate to the sustainability policy of all three divisions of Innoterra. They are jointly accountable for their implementation within their overall scope of work in both Switzerland and India. All commitments directly reinforce the Group's Environmental, Social, Governance and sustainability strategy.

Note: By 2023 systematically indicates the end of the year, meaning: By the end of 2023 (unless otherwise defined, such as fiscal year)
